Hands-on Physicians-in-Training Bootcamp

The Physicians-in-Training program will return to the prestigious 10th Annual Pulmonary Embolism Scientific Symposium, scheduled to be held in Boston, Massachusetts, at the esteemed Boston Marriott Copley Place.

As an integral part of this symposium, the Physicians-in-Training program aims to foster the development of aspiring medical professionals by providing them with unique opportunities for learning, networking, and collaboration within the field of pulmonary embolism research and clinical practice.

We look forward to welcoming enthusiastic participants to engage in stimulating discussions, gain invaluable insights from esteemed experts, and contribute to the advancement of knowledge in this critical area of healthcare.

Get Ready to Roll Up Your Sleeves: Dress Casual for Hands-On Simulations

Note: Participants will be required to provide a letter of support from their program director. Participation in the PE Scientific Symposium is free. However, participants will be charged a $50 fee to sign up for the Bootcamp. This fee will be refunded upon participation in the session.
